Flexi-WAZOWSKI print-in-place articulated 3D model for 3D printing inspired by MONSTERS, INC..

Michael Mike Wazowski is a green cyclops-like monster with a round body, two small horns, and thin arms. He has four fingers and three toes. Mike is depicted as a proud, confident monster. But he had a lonely childhood, and he struggles to make friends.

- NO Support is needed. - No assembly is needed.  - The eye is movable.  - Prints great with any filament and 3D printer.

We've added a hook, so you can hang it.
